CAIRO – 14 October 2024: Twelve people were killed and 33 others were injured in bus accident on Al-Galala-Ain Sokhna Road, announced the Egyptian Ministry of Health in a statement on Monday.

 

The statement added that all the injured people had been admitted to the Suez Medical Complex in the Suez Governorate. It noted that 28 ambulances rushed to the accident site to transport the victims.

 

The cause of the accident is still under investigation.
